Trinity has announced a c28% reduction to its 2P reserves following a YE23 review. Despite the decrease in the Company’s 2P reserves, Trinity’s core business remains robust, with a reserves/production ratio of >12.5 years at YE23. Whilst there is significant potential for growth within the current portfolio, this will be difficult to unlock from the current balance sheet and we believe further financing will be required. Alien today reports intraday that the Western Australian Government has granted a mining licence for the Hancock iron ore project for a 21-year term. The granting of the mining licence is the latest milestone delivered by Alien as it advances the project towards development and production.

NextSource is uniquely positioned to build a leading vertically integrated position, ex China, in the supply of Lithium-ion battery anode material which is essential for the Energy Transition. The company is commissioning phase 1 of its world-class Molo graphite mine in Madagascar and is in the final permitting process for its first Battery Anode Facility (BAF) to be located in Mauritius. I3 has announced the sale of the majority of its royalty interests in Canada, for US$24.8m cash. This allows the company to fully repay amounts drawn on its debt facility and create a working capital surplus, giving I3 significant additional funding flexibility going forward

Jubilee today reports its Q3 and third quarter operational results from its expanding operations in Zambia (copper) and South Africa (chrome and PGM). South Africa is on a growth trajectory with record chrome production of 409kt in the quarter (Q2 FY2024 381kt) and a monthly record in March of 145kt and production YTD of 1.13Mt (0.94Mt). Jubilee is well underway to its annual target capacity of 2,1Mt/yr especially with the new 300kt/yr chrome plant at Thutse expected to be operational in August

Almonty Industries Inc. (TSX: AII, ASX: AII, OTC: ALMTF, FRA: ALI) (“Almonty” or the “Company”) is a multi-asset owner that develops and operates tungsten projects. Its assets include development projects and a producing mine. Sangdong, Global-Scale Tungsten Asset: The Company's key growth driver is the Sangdong Tungsten Project, one of the largest tungsten projects in the world and a formerly producing mine. In the next six months, Aminex (AEX) will embark on a development programme that will see the company become a producer and free cash flow (FCF) generator. Between drilling the new Chikumbi-1 well (CH-1), re-entering the existing two wells, processing of the new 3D seismic, signing a GSA, and reaching first gas, there will be plenty of milestones in 2023 to, in our view, gradually “guide” the market towards recognising a full value for the targeted initial 60mmscf/d gross production in late 2023
